Defending champions Asante Kotoko will host Asokwa Deportivo at the Len Clay stadium whilst Hearts of Oak will travel to play Young Wise FC in the MTN FA Cup round of 16.
The draw which took place in Accra on Tuesday saw nine Premier League teams pitted against seven lower league teams.
The Disciplinary Committee of the Ghana Football Association is however expected to make a decision on the match between Legon Cities and Phar Rangers, with the latter being investigated by the FA.
The 16 teams were grouped into two regional zones for the draw; Northern and Southern.
There were some mouthwatering ties including an all Premier League affair between Aduana Stars and AshantiGold, and then Medeama who play Great Olympics.
Below is the FA Cup full draw:
Aduana Stars vs AshantiGold
Asante Kotoko vs Asokwa Deportivo
Kintampo FC vs Berekum Chelsea
Kintampo Top Talents FC vs Tamale City
Young Wise FC vs Hearts of Oak
Attram De V.S. Academy vs Legon Cities/Phar Rangers
Medeama vs Great Olympics
Elmina Sharks vs Tema Youth SC
